body{ margin:0; padding:0; font-family: Helvetica }

#klout_hover_container 	{ background: #F8F8F8; border: 2px solid #333; font-size: 12px; position: absolute; width: 208px; height:180px; text-align: center;  }

 .klout { border-top: 1px dotted #eee; }
#klout_hover { text-align: left; }

 .tile .centered_tile { width:198px; margin:5px auto 0; overflow: auto; }
 .tile { text-align: center; }
 .tile > a { text-align: left; }
 .content { text-align:center; }
 .content div { text-align: left; }

 #photo { float:left; margin-right:2px }
 #badge { float:left; background: url('../../../public/images/klout_flag.png') no-repeat; height:93px; width:122px; }
 #badge .user_score div{ width:122px; text-align:center; font-size:60px; line-height:47px; color:#f8f8f8; padding-top:7px; }
 #badge .user_score div a {color:#f8f8f8; }
 #badge .user_score span{	font-size:12px;	display:block; font-weight: bold; color:#ebe2bd; width:122px; text-align: center; }

.user { width: 198px; margin:-19px auto 0; }
#klout_name a, #klout_name { font-size: 16px; color: #333; font-weight: bold; text-decoration: none; }
#klout_bio { color: #AAA; }

.topics { width:198px; margin:5px auto 0; color:#AAA; }
.topics .topic_header { font-size: 14px; color: #333; font-weight: bold;  }

a img { border:0;}
a { text-decoration: none; }

.badge_cont{ width:200px; }
.badge_cont_160 { width:160px; }
.centered_tile_badge { overflow:auto; }
.badge_cont #klout_name { font-size: 21px }
.badge_cont_160 #klout_name { font-size: 15px }
.badge_cont_160 #badge { background: url('../../../public/images/klout_badge_160.png') top right no-repeat; height:76px;	width:99px; }
.badge_cont_160 #badge .user_score div#klout_score { width: 99px; font-size:45px; line-height:47px; }
.badge_cont_160 #badge .user_score span { width: 99px; font-size:11px; margin-top:-4px; }
.badge_cont_160 .user { margin-top: -17px; //margin-top: -19px;}
.badge_cont_160 #badge .user_score div{ padding-top:0px;}

.badge_cont_120 {width:120px;}
.badge_cont_120 #klout_name { font-size: 13px }
.badge_cont_120 #badge { background: url('../../../public/images/klout_badge_120.png') top right no-repeat; height:59px;	width:73px; }
.badge_cont_120 #badge .user_score div#klout_score { width: 73px; font-size:35px; line-height:37px; }
.badge_cont_120 #badge .user_score span { width: 73px; font-size:8px; margin-top:-4px; }
.badge_cont_120 .user { margin-top: -15px; //margin-top: -17px;}
.badge_cont_120 #badge .user_score div{ padding-top:0px;}